Squeeze
Squeeze fans, rejoice! The legendary hit-makers are adding a new tour date at the first direct bank arena on 20 November 2026, promising a night packed with timeless brilliance.
Expect the band to electrify the stage with favourites like “Cool for Cats,” “Up the Junction,” “Tempted,” and “Pulling Mussels (From the Shell).” This added show is a gift for long time devotees and new listeners alike—an irresistible chance to experience Squeeze’s sharp song writing and infectious energy live once again.
